(l. to r.): Pastors & Leaders 2024 featured speaker Betty Pries, PhD, and preachers Nekeisha Alayna Alexis, MA, and Isaac Villegas, MA. The conference will be held Feb. 19–22, 2024, at Anabaptist Mennonite Biblical Seminary in Elkhart, Indiana, and online.

ELKHART, Indiana (Anabaptist Mennonite Biblical Seminary) — In a time of polarization and division, how can congregations work for peace?

Participants in Pastors & Leaders 2024 at Anabaptist Mennonite Biblical Seminary (AMBS) in Elkhart, Indiana, will engage this question as they explore the theme “Strategies for Peacemaking” together at the Feb. 19–22 conference. The event is designed to help participants build their capacity to tend to their inner work; address conflicts within their churches; and lead people to action on big issues such as climate change, immigration and political division.

“We chose the theme because we’ve heard from many leaders that they want practical skills to help them lead in this time when there seems to be a lot of conflict — not only in the world but also within congregations,” said Julia Schmidt, MDiv, who oversees the planning of the annual conference for Christian leaders.
